ABB India reported Q1 2026 earnings with earnings per share (EPS) of ₹78.73 and revenue of ₹130,653.2 million (₹13,065.3 crore), reflecting an 8.09% year-on-year increase. The stock edged up 0.37% on the NSE, indicating a steady market reception. The results underscore the company’s ability to capitalise on ongoing capital expenditure trends in power distribution, automation, and infrastructure.

Revenue from operations reached ₹13,065.3 crore in the March quarter, driven by broad-based demand across electrification, motion, process automation, and robotics & discrete automation segments. The 8.09% YoY growth was supported by a healthy order inflow pipeline, particularly from data centres, renewable energy projects, and industrial automation solutions. The company’s focus on digitalisation and energy-efficient products continues to enhance its competitive positioning. While margins were not explicitly disclosed, the EPS of ₹78.73 suggests stable operational leverage. The electrification and motion segments remained key revenue contributors, buoyed by government capex in power transmission and private sector investments in manufacturing. Order execution rates improved sequentially, although supply chain constraints and commodity price fluctuations remain areas of vigilance. ABB India’s localisation strategy, including increased domestic sourcing, may have partially offset cost pressures.

Management has not provided specific forward guidance for the remainder of the fiscal year, but the company’s strategic priorities are expected to centre on digital transformation, energy efficiency technologies, and expansion of the service portfolio. The order book, which includes long-cycle projects in utilities and heavy industry, provides visibility for the coming quarters. However, risks persist: global economic uncertainty could delay large capital expenditure decisions, while rising input costs—particularly for copper and steel—may compress margins. The company anticipates continued demand from the renewable energy and railway electrification sectors. ABB India may also benefit from the government’s push for local manufacturing under the Production Linked Incentive (PLI) schemes. The pace of order conversion and the ability to maintain working capital efficiency will be key to sustaining profitability.
